Output ef59f0402914ee03fc046e456400734de0e8a3db3d04600196448f3fd0e5a6ea:0

value
156743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a8dabd60a72b116f54f7d15feb4384cff7a4da OP_EQUAL
address
3Dsk5GdG3vx6U4V58ocoifQHM17wSAqShK
transaction
ef59f0402914ee03fc046e456400734de0e8a3db3d04600196448f3fd0e5a6ea
spent
true